#5776bf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5776bf is composed of 34.1% red, 46.3%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.5% cyan, 38.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 222.1 degrees, a saturation of 44.8% and a lightness of 54.5%. #5776bf color hex could be obtained by blending #aeecff with #00007f.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#5776bf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5776bf has RGB values of R:87, G:118, B:191 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 5732031.

Hex triplet 5776bf #5776bf
RGB Decimal 87, 118, 191 rgb(87,118,191)
RGB Percent 34.1, 46.3, 74.9 rgb(34.1%,46.3%,74.9%)
CMYK 54, 38, 0, 25
HSL 222.1°, 44.8, 54.5 hsl(222.1,44.8%,54.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 222.1°, 54.5, 74.9
Web Safe 6666cc #6666cc
CIE-LAB 50.386, 10.308, -41.733
XYZ 19.811, 18.744, 51.861
xyY 0.219, 0.207, 18.744
CIE-LCH 50.386, 42.987, 283.874
CIE-LUV 50.386, -15.897, -64.742
Hunter-Lab 43.294, 5.915, -40.717
Binary 01010111, 01110110, 10111111

Shades and Tints of #5776bf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f3f5fb is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#5776bf is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#757575 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#6f7584 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#627cc1 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#557fc1 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#498791 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#5e7ac0 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#567bc0 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#4e81a2 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
